Dear Derek Peterson CEO of TRTC.

I really am impressed with your plans for growing the business of TRTC which is a publicly traded company on the OTC market. You as the CEO should know that you are employed by us shareholders of the company. You of course are an employee, but also the largest shareholder.

I have become aware of your recent filing regarding enacting one or more Reverse Splits, and noticed a part in the filing where Class B shares will not reverse split, and will still convert into the same amount of common shares as before. In all you, and your fellow insiders class b shares are convertible into 214 million common shares.

Many of us have supported TRTC through some pretty difficult times, even buying your shares at 6 cents per share. We have supported you through thick and thin.

Now as things begin to turn around YOU and the other Insiders decide not to reverse split your own shares, only ours!

Just a comparison for you. Let us say that here in Internet Land we also own the same 214 million shares as you and your friends own through the class B shares.

Before the Split both you, and our shares are today worth 74.9 million dollars. Now you decide to do a deal for financing as you need $88 million as you recently filed for. $75 million for Acquisitions and $13 million for building out Nevada. This after already needing $7 million last year, but let's just forget about that.

So now you want to enact your Reverse Split with the share price at .35. You will take our shares and for every 20 shares give us one share. So a 1 for 20 reverse split takes the Shareprice up to $7

So now after the 1 for 20 reverse split my friends have 10.7 million shares worth the same 74.9 million dollars. Now comes the fun part. You and other insiders still have 214 million shares, because they did not split. YOUR SHARES ARE NOW WORTH $1.49 BILLION after the split.

So do you really believe that TRTC is worth more after a reverse split, where your shares did not split? If you did the above reverse split tomorrow The fully diluted market cap would go from $249 million today, to $1.675 Billion.

In that case the market is not stupid. The $7 shares would need to be corrected by investors down to $1.04 per share. This would be with fully diluted common shares at 239 million, and the same market cap as before the reverse split of $249 million. These numbers are from your 10Q for Q1 2016.

So you can understand why you have been getting a lot of emails from investors, and we are upset about this. Clearly you do not seem to care about his as nobody has received an answer.

At least your shares went up in value by about 3 times. We lose more then 85% of our equity.

Strangely after the value drop from $7 to $1.04 caused by your 214 million shares not splitting. Taking away the effect of the split from our shares would make them worth .052 today. VERY CLOSE to the historic lows.
